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/iphone/35.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Iphone 子视图的不透明度问题_Iphone_Uiview - Fatal编程技术网

Iphone 子视图的不透明度问题

Iphone 子视图的不透明度问题,iphone,uiview,Iphone,Uiview,我有一个子视图,我想完全不透明。它包含一个UITextView和一个非不透明的UIButton。UITextView有一些动画。我似乎无法使子视图不透明。无论我尝试什么,它最终都是透明的。我尝试使用另一个包装器子视图,但这并没有解决问题。如何使此子视图不透明?我建议重新构造视图,使需要透明的视图(具有自己的子视图树)与组件周围的容器视图同级,容器视图应不透明 main_view `-semi-transparent_container `-some_semitrans_component

我有一个子视图,我想完全不透明。它包含一个UITextView和一个非不透明的UIButton。UITextView有一些动画。我似乎无法使子视图不透明。无论我尝试什么,它最终都是透明的。我尝试使用另一个包装器子视图,但这并没有解决问题。如何使此子视图不透明?

我建议重新构造视图,使需要透明的视图(具有自己的子视图树)与组件周围的容器视图同级,容器视图应不透明

main_view
 `-semi-transparent_container
   `-some_semitrans_component
 `-opaque_container
   `-some_opaque_componenent

显示您的代码请更改透明视图使用alpha值查看swell,这并不是我问题的真正解决方案,但我最终就是这么做的。